Definition

  1. 1
    ein Teil eines Ganzen nach hinten oder zur Seite wenden, drücken, zwingen
  2. 2
    die Richtung ändern, in die man sich bewegt oder etwas verläuft
  3. 3
    anders darstellen, deuten, um etwas (oft Negatives) zu verhindern

Recorded use

Wiktionary examples

These source excerpts show how umbiegen appears in context. They illustrate usage; the definition above remains the entry’s reference meaning.

  1. Mit seinen kräftigen Armen gelingt es ihm, die dicke Stange umzubiegen.
  2. An der Ampel sind wir umgebogen.
